CSD commissioner empowered to grant extensions

RECORDER REPORT

ISLAMABAD: The Securities and Exchange Commission of Pakistan (SECP) has delegated certain powers and functions of the Commission to its Commissioner, Corporate Supervision Department, Company Law Division for granting extensions to the corporate sector.

According to S.R.O. 1524 (I)/2018 issued here on Friday, Commissioner, Corporate Supervision Department, Company Law Division, has been empowered to exercise certain regulations of Companies (further issue of shares) Regulations, 2018.

The said Commissioner can exercise powers and functions of the Commission in respect of public listed companies (except for insurance companies involves in business of Insurance under the Insurance Ordinance, 2000 and the non-banking finance companies or notified entities) unless otherwise specifically mentioned.

Commissioner, Corporate Supervision Department, Company Law Division, has been empowered to exercise certain regulations of Companies (further issue of shares) Regulations, 2018 including powers to extend time for book closure of right shares, extend time not exceeding sixty days for completion of right issue, approve issue of shares with differential rights and approve reschedule, amend, alter, vary or reassess terms and condition of preference shares.

Commissioner, Corporate Supervision Department, Company Law Division, has been authorized to exercise certain regulations of Companies to issue directions in the event of default, impose penalty for failure or refusal to comply with or contravention of the provisions of the Regulations.

The said notification shall not affect anything done, order made, notification issued, show cause issued, proceedings commenced, penalties imposed and/or collected, sanction granted, approval made, fee directed or collected, directions given, investigation, inspection or inquiry conducted or any other action taken or done under or in pursuance to any previous notifications amended as aforesaid by this notification, shall be valid and under lawful authority.

Any pending proceedings or applications under previous notifications shall stand transfer to the delegated authority provided in this Notification forthwith who shall proceed with the matter as it stands prior to the coming into the effect of this notification, the SECP added.
